How can I get to and from the airport in Nuuk?

There are several transportation options:

  • City bus: Routes 1, 2 and 3 run between Nuuk city center and the airport.
    • Route 2 stops at Nukøb towards the city.
    • Route 1 stops at Blok 10 towards Vandsøvej.
    • Check the schedule on the Nuup Bussii website for updated times.

Where can I buy groceries in Nuuk?

  • Brugseni – Large grocery store in the city center. Website
  • Pisiffik – Several locations in Nuuk with a wide selection of products. Website
  • Spar Nuuk – Small supermarket with groceries.
  • Brættet – Market with freshly caught fish, seal meat and reindeer meat.
  • Inuit Quality Food – Specialty store with Greenlandic delicacies.

What attractions can I experience in Nuuk?

  • Northern Lights tours – Read more here
  • Climbing Store Malene (Ukkusissat) – 5-hour guided tour with panoramic views.
  • Hiking around Lille Malene (Quassussuaq) – 4–6-hour hike in beautiful nature.
  • City walk in Nuuk – Guided tour with a focus on history and culture.
  • Boat trips with Nuuk Water Taxi – Whale watching, fishing trips and fjord sailing. Website

Where can I experience culture in Nuuk?

Katuaq – Greenland Cultural Center

  • Holds concerts, art exhibitions and film screenings.
  • Has auditoriums and administrative offices.
  • See program here

Museums

  • Nuuk Art Museum – Modern and traditional Greenlandic art. Read more
  • Greenland National Museum – Exhibitions about the history of Greenland. Read more

Who do I call in an emergency?

  • 112 – Emergency number (police, fire, ambulance)
  • 134 – Direct number to the police
  • 344 000 – Nuuk Police (non-emergency calls)
  • 344 222 – Nuuk Fire Department
  • 325 712 – Nuuk Hospital (Queen Ingrid's Hospital)
